Montréal, April 13, 2010
For Earth Day, the STM is inviting clients holding a valid transit card to take advantage of an unprecedented promotion that allows them to offer a friend free access to the bus and métro networks for an entire day, next April 22.

« Earth Day is a terrific opportunity to promote public transportation among all Montrealers. The annual event not only makes it possible to raise popular awareness about the importance of biodiversity, but also to demonstrate that public transit is really a gesture for the environment. Allow me this opportunity to invite as many Montrealers as possible to come and use the bus and métro networks on April 22, » declared the Chairman of the STM Board of Directors, Michel Labrecque.

From April 19 to 22, between 6 a.m. and 9 a.m., a team from Astral Media will be handing out some 50 000 passes to transit users holding a valid fare in a dozen or so stations, including Berri-UQAM, McGill, Guy-Concordia, Bonaventure, Longueuil-Université-de-Sherbrooke, Côte-Vertu, Place-des-Arts, Vendôme, Honoré-Beaugrand, Lionel-Groulx and Montmorency. The passes will be distributed by representatives of Astral Media group, that includes several radio stations, namely Rock Détente, Radio NRJ, CHOM, Virgin Radio and CJAD. The stations will also broadcast short promos to encourage people to take part in Earth Day activities.

In addition, passes issued by the STM will be accepted by other transit corporations, including Société de transport de Laval (STL), Réseau de transport de Longueuil (RTL), Agence métropolitaine de transport (AMT) and CIT. Passes issued by them will also be accepted in the STM network.

Indeed, eleven public transit bodies in Québec have joined the Fonds Écomunicipalité IGA, the Association du transport urbain du Québec (ATUQ), Astral Média Radio and Quebecor Média to launch this promotional campaign throughout Québec, themed Amène un ami (Bring a friend).
